The municipality of Escorca is located in Mallorca (Balearic Islands) in the heart of the Serra de Tramuntana, declared a Natural Site in 2007 and a World Heritage Site in 2011. Escorca is the least populated, but largest municipality in the Serra.

Its term contains extraordinary beauties, highlighting Cala Tuent, La Calobra, and the immediate mouth of the Pareis torrent.

The municipality has important peaks such as Puig Major, Puig de Massanella, Puig de ses Bassetes among others.

Escorca welcomes the traveler who wants to enjoy the landscape, culture and gastronomy. The particularities of this municipality have meant that the accommodation offer is mainly made up of mountain refuges. In addition, the area has the Sanctuary of Lluc, a pilgrimage site par excellence on the island because the Virgin of Lluc, patron saint of Mallorca, resides there.

Its peaks, torrents and valleys make Escorca the perfect setting for practicing numerous nature sports, including mountain biking, climbing, descending torrents and caving.
